Indulge in the delightful flavors of a classic banana split in pie form with this easy no-bake recipe. Layers of graham cracker crust, creamy filling, fresh fruits, nuts, and chocolate make this dessert a crowd-pleaser.
Ingredients
Graham Cracker Crust:
2 cups graham cracker crumbs, ½ cup unsalted butter, melted, ¼ cup granulated sugar
Filling:
2 cups sliced bananas (about 3–4 bananas), 1 (20-ounce) can crushed pineapple, drained, 1 (8-ounce) package cream cheese, softened, 1 cup powdered sugar, 1 (8-ounce) container whipped topping, divided, 1 cup sliced strawberries, 1 cup chopped pecans or walnuts, ½ cup chocolate syrup, maraschino cherries for garnish
Instructions
- Graham Cracker Crust: In a medium b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and granulated sugar. Press m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- Filling: In a large bowl, beat c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th. Spread evenly over crust. Layer bananas evenly over the cream cheese mixture, then spread crushed pineapple on top. Spread half of the whipped topping over pineapple. Arrange sliced strawberries on top, then sprinkle with chopped nuts. Drizzle with chocolate syrup and top with remaining whipped topping if desired. Garnish with maraschino cherries.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ours before serving.
Notes
- For extra flavor, use a chocolate cookie crust instead of graham crackers.
- You can swap the strawberries for raspberries or blueberries for variety.
- This pie is best served chilled and eaten within 2 days for freshness.
